Qatar Charters MSC Cruise Ships for 2022 FIFA World Cup
Qatar has actually authorized an arrangement with MSC Cruises to charter 2 cruise liner to run as drifting resorts for followers throughout the 2022 FIFA World Cup.
Under the regards to the contract, the State of Qatar will certainly charter both cruise liner, MSC Europa and also MSC Poesia, which will certainly be berthed in Doha Port, Qatar starting starting in November 2022.
MSC Europa is presently unfinished in Saint-Nazaire, France with distribution set up for 2022. The vessel will certainly be the initial LNG-powered cruise liner in MSC Cruises’ fleet and also, appropriately, the vessel will certainly work on LNG while berthed in Doha.
The 2 vessels will certainly supply a consolidated 4,000 cabins for followers going to the event.
